The commonest method of liquid chromatography is reversed period, whereby the mobile phases used, include things like any miscible mixture of h2o or buffers with different natural solvents (the most typical are acetonitrile and methanol). Some HPLC methods use water-free mobile phases (see regular-period chromatography under). The aqueous element in the mobile period may perhaps comprise acids (such as formic, phosphoric or trifluoroacetic acid) or salts to assist during the separation on the sample components. The composition with the cellular stage can be stored continuous ("isocratic elution manner") or assorted ("gradient elution manner") through the chromatographic analysis. Isocratic elution is often powerful during the separation of simple mixtures. Gradient elution is required for complex mixtures, with various interactions Using the stationary and cellular phases.

The foremost elements of a HPLC are demonstrated in Determine (PageIndex 3 ). The part of a pump will be to pressure a liquid (cellular section) by at a selected move amount (milliliters for every minute). The injector serves to introduce the liquid sample into the movement stream of your cell phase. Column is easily the most central and crucial element of HPLC, along with the column’s stationary phase separates the sample parts of curiosity employing numerous Bodily and chemical parameters.

Because of this, owing to interactions Along with the stationary section, the website constituent components of a mix migrate in the column at different speeds.

Peaks which have been tall, sharp, and relatively narrow point out that separation technique competently taken off a component from a mix; high effectiveness. Performance is quite dependent upon the HPLC column and the HPLC strategy made use of. Performance element is synonymous with plate range, and also the 'amount of theoretical plates'.

The output on the detector is a graph, named a chromatogram. Chromatograms are graphical representations of the signal intensity as opposed to time or quantity, showing peaks, which depict factors from the sample. Just about every sample seems in its respective time, termed its retention time, possessing region proportional to its total.
